Transaction 7406eaf66aa13d68d927b057f8d0e04ccd34ef0d08b89baea5b2cb1043649de8
1 Input
1 Output
-
7406eaf66aa13d68d927b057f8d0e04ccd34ef0d08b89baea5b2cb1043649de8:0
- value
- 25037945705
- script pubkey
- OP_0 OP_PUSHBYTES_32 63b562554e9c3b4f083ff73d18d9a650db19423efae7a2a2fb6856f8f28ccbb7
- address
- bc1qvw6ky42wnsa57zpl7u733kdx2rd3js37ltn69ghmdpt03u5vewmsgfjep7